Buy itCharles and Ray Eames are among the finest designers of the 20th century. They are best known for their groundbreaking contributions to architecture, furniture design, industrial design and manufacturing. The legacy of this husband and wife team includes more than 75 films that reflect the breadth and depth of their interests. Volume 5 of this DVD collection includes nine of the Eames's unique films: Tops (1969, 7 min.), IBM at the Fair (1965, 8 min.), A Computer Glossary (1968, 9 min.), Eames Lounge Chair (1956, 2 min.), The Expanding Airport (1958, 9 min.), Kepler's Laws (1974, 3 min.), Bread (1953, 7 min.), Polyorchis Haplus (1973, 3 min.), Tops [from Stars of Jazz] (1958, 4 min.).
